Update 11 - April 6, 2012
  1. Local Go SOLAR kick off meeting is scheduled for April 19, 2012, 1:30 – 3:00 p.m. in the Broward County Commission Chambers (Room 422), Government Center East, 115 S. Andrews Avenue, Ft. Lauderdale  33301.  The agenda is still under development, but will include speakers from Florida Solar Energy Center and Florida Power & Light, a project status update, and opportunities for questions.  Please extend an invitation to anyone you think might be interested.

  8. Broward staff continues to work on rebranding from Sunshot (not allowed by DOE) to the new brand Go SOLAR – Broward Rooftop Solar Challenge.  New brand should be rolled out within the next week.
